Wordspring Communications is the source for creative communication and
event project management. Principal Dawn Stuart has managed projects
from planning through evaluation for more than 12 years on a freelance
basis. Here are some examples of this work:
IABC NC Triangle
Chapter Marketing, 2006-2008
Responsible for maintaining Web site and twice monthly email communications
to the 100 members and approximately 100 prospects of this professional
association chapter. Implemented HTML-format e-newsletter. Managed work
of one vendor; recruited and managed contributions of eight volunteers,
including the coordinator of an online member survey in spring 2008.
CenturyTel Lifeline/Link-Up Communications,
2006-2007
Compiled and tracked data on the communications activities promoting Lifeline
and Link-Up telephone assistance programs for low-income households on
tribal lands. This data tracking supported the FCC-required reporting
by the Louisiana-based company with customers in 25 states.
RBC (Centura) Bank
Publication Production Management, 2000-2004
Managed production of two print magazines for this regional bank. Scheduled
and coordinated work of "virtual agency:" independent freelance
writers, graphic designers, photographers and printer. Secured and negotiated
rates with photographers in locations across the southeast U.S.
Non-profit Capital
Fundraising Campaign, 2000
Managed print and video communications for this non-profit campaign raising
$2.9 million for capital building renovations and improvements. Worked
with numerous volunteer chairpersons. Named Best in Division (Campaigns)
by Raleigh Public Relations Society's 2000 Sir Walter Raleigh Awards for
Excellence in Communication.
